Pros

Good money around the holidays (because of tips). Somewhat regular schedule(7:30 - anywhere between 12 and 6). Provides cleaning supplies.

Cons

Grueling work; not for older people or those not wanting to do manual labor(I've detailed cars, cleared blackberries and poison oak, and painted houses in 110 degree weather that was nothing compared to this job). Manager plays favorites so the favorites get the easy houses and short routes. Doesn't train thoroughly enough, (some videos and a day on the job) which leads to extremely high turnover. If people call out, your workload is increased by taking on their houses which does anger some customers. Doesn't do anything about thieves in the company. Undercompensates for mileage (.35/mi instead of federally mandated .57/mi) Sometimes cleaning until 6, if it's a nasty house, and the office closes at 5 so you are left with the cleaning supplies until the next day. Cut my hours to one day a week(from five days) when one customer raised a huge stink about a bathtub that wasn't cleaned correctly, which led to me leaving the company.

Pros

Working as a team captain you were able to make a bit more money. Tips at the holidays were nice.

Cons

Salary is terrible, even working as a Team Captain you still barely make over minimum wage some days. You could easily work an 11 hour day (this is due to people calling out and you having a heavier work load) and after you add up your commissions on the houses you clean it can come out to maybe $44.00 for that day. Manangement does not care to correct this, never enough staff, back ground checks on employees were pointless as they hired thieves. Customers don't consider your well being when it's hot or cold they may not have their heat on or air conditioning in the summer.
